Keep your tool databases on the NVMe SSD never on a network-mounted volume or secondary sluggish storage. Arrange your information directories so that active task files, proxy lists, and tool databases all reside on the fast main storage.

Open Job Manager or Resource Monitor and check: If your tools regularly keep all cores above 90%, you're leaving performance on the table. Include more vCPU cores so tools can process more threads concurrently. If offered memory drops listed below 1 GB while your tools are running, Windows starts switching to disk, which devastates performance.
If disk queue length stays above 2 regularly, storage is bottlenecking your tools. This is unusual on NVMe however can happen with extremely aggressive GSA configurations.

An internet-facing Windows VPS needs appropriate security hardening, especially one running automated tools. An unsecured RDP server will see countless brute-force login efforts within hours of browsing the web. Move RDP far from port 3389 to a non-standard port.
Your administrator password need to be at least 16 characters with blended case, numbers, and symbols. SEO VPS instances are high-value targets due to the fact that opponents can use compromised servers for their own spam campaigns. Only enable RDP from your recognized IP addresses if possible.
